Abstract
WE have previously reported the effects of various steroids on the macrophage activity of the reticulo-endothelial system1,2, and have shown that in general the œstrogens gave rise to stimulation3 while cortisone and related substances caused depression4. It is therefore pertinent that such compounds as 3β-methoxyandrost-5-en-16β-ol5,6 having a strong cytostatic activity should be investigated with regard to their effect on reticulo-endothelial phagocytosis.
